Farmer's Exchange Rate of Sumatera Utara Province in May 2022 is 116.40

Abstract

Farmer's Exchange Rate (NTP) is the ratio of the price index received by farmers (It) to the index of price paid by farmers (Ib).
  • NTP is one indicator to see the level of ability/purchasing power of farmers in rural areas. NTP also shows the terms of trade (terms of trade) of agricultural products with goods and services consumed as well as for production costs.
  • In May 2022, the NTP of Sumatera Utara Province (2018=100) was recorded at 116.40 or decreased by 10.72 percent compared to the NTP of April 2022, which was 130.38.
  • The decline in NTP in May 2022 was caused by the decrease in NTP in the People's Plantation Sub-sector by 18.49 percent. Meanwhile, the FTT for the other four sub-sectors experienced an increase, namely the FTT for the Food Crops sub-sector by 0.06 percent, the NTP for the Horticulture sub-sector by 1.05 percent, the NTP for the Livestock sub-sector by 0.69 percent, and the NTP for the Fisheries sub-sector by 0.36 percent.
  • Changes in the Household Consumption Index (IKRT) reflect the rate of rural inflation/deflation. In May 2022, rural inflation in Sumatera Utara was 0.44 percent.
  • The Agricultural Household Business Exchange Rate (NTUP) of Sumatera Utara Province in May 2022 was 114.75 or decreased by 10.85 percent compared to the previous month's NTUP.
